In a professional boxing career spanning 20 years and four months, Moruti Mthalane fought 42 times with 39 wins and 3 losses.
Mthalane retired from professional boxing with a record of 39-3, which included two flyweight world-title wins and seven successful title defense fights. He had a 61.9% knockouts-to-fights ratio with 26 of his total 42 fights being knockout wins, six of which were in title fights. Mthalane suffered two knockout losses in his career, one of which was against Nonito Donaire in a flyweight title fight.
His last fight was a 12-round unanimous decision defeat to Sunny Edwards on April 30, 2021. Mthalane lost the flyweight IBF title to Edwards in this fight.
Some of Mthalane's best fights and notable victories include wins over Zolani Tete, Ardin Diale, Genisis Libranza, Johnriel Casimero, Isaac Quaye, Renz Rosia, and Akira Yaegashi.

Moruti Mthalane (Babyface) is a 41-year old retired South African professional boxer. He was born in Gauteng, South Africa on October 6, 1982. He is a former flyweight world champion. His professional boxing career spanned more than 20 years — from 2000 to 2021.
Mthalane made his professional boxing debut against Wiseman Mnguni at the age of 18 on December 10, 2000, defeating Mnguni via 3rd round KO. He went on to win 13 more consecutive fights after the debut, which included 7 wins via stoppage.
He had his first world title fight at the age of 26 on November 1, 2008 after 24 professional fights, against Nonito Donaire for the IBF title. He lost to Donaire via 6th round TKO.

Mthalane fought a total of 42 times during his professional career, which includes 11 world-title fights at the flyweight division. These five fights are the highlight of his career.
November 1, 2008: In his first world-title fight, Moruti Mthalane loses to Nonito Donaire via 6th round TKO. He was fighting for the IBF flyweight title.
November 20, 2009: Mthalane wins the IBF flyweight title from Julio César Miranda, by beating Miranda via 12 round unanimous decision.
September 1, 2010: Mthalane successfully defends the IBF flyweight title against Zolani Tete, winning the fight via 5th round TKO.
March 26, 2011: Mthalane successfully defends the IBF flyweight title against Johnriel Casimero, winning the fight via 5th round TKO.
December 23, 2019: Mthalane successfully defends the IBF flyweight title against Akira Yaegashi, winning the fight via 9th round TKO.
